16/* waiting for a spinlock... */
17#if defined(CONFIG_PPC_SPLPAR)
18#include <asm/hvcall.h>
19#include <asm/smp.h>
20
21void splpar_spin_yield(arch_spinlock_t *lock)
22{
23	unsigned int lock_value, holder_cpu, yield_count;
24
25	lock_value = lock->slock;
26	if (lock_value == 0)
27		return;
28	holder_cpu = lock_value & 0xffff;
29	BUG_ON(holder_cpu >= NR_CPUS);
30
31	yield_count = yield_count_of(holder_cpu);
32	if ((yield_count & 1) == 0)
33		return;		/* virtual cpu is currently running */
34	rmb();
35	if (lock->slock != lock_value)
36		return;		/* something has changed */
37	yield_to_preempted(holder_cpu, yield_count);
38}
39EXPORT_SYMBOL_GPL(splpar_spin_yield);
40
41/*
42 * Waiting for a read lock or a write lock on a rwlock...
43 * This turns out to be the same for read and write locks, since
44 * we only know the holder if it is write-locked.
45 */
46void splpar_rw_yield(arch_rwlock_t *rw)
47{
48	int lock_value;
49	unsigned int holder_cpu, yield_count;
50
51	lock_value = rw->lock;
52	if (lock_value >= 0)
53		return;		/* no write lock at present */
54	holder_cpu = lock_value & 0xffff;
55	BUG_ON(holder_cpu >= NR_CPUS);
56
57	yield_count = yield_count_of(holder_cpu);
58	if ((yield_count & 1) == 0)
59		return;		/* virtual cpu is currently running */
60	rmb();
61	if (rw->lock != lock_value)
62		return;		/* something has changed */
63	yield_to_preempted(holder_cpu, yield_count);
64}
65#endif
